无论是企业级应用还是个人开发者,VMware都提供了多种版本的虚拟化解决方案,以满足不同用户的需求
然而,面对如此众多的版本选择,许多用户可能会感到困惑:VMware哪个版本最好用?本文将深入解析VMware的各个版本,并结合实际应用场景,为您推荐最适合的版本
一、VMware产品系列概览 VMware的产品系列非常丰富,主要包括VMware Workstation、VMware Fusion(针对Mac用户)、VMware ESXi、VMware vSphere以及VMware Player等
这些产品各有千秋,适用于不同的应用场景
- VMware Workstation:这是VMware的旗舰桌面虚拟化产品,允许用户在单个物理机上运行多个操作系统
它支持广泛的操作系统,包括Windows、Linux、macOS等,非常适合开发人员、测试人员以及需要多操作系统的用户
- VMware Fusion:这是VMware针对Mac用户推出的桌面虚拟化软件,功能与Workstation类似,但专为macOS优化
它允许Mac用户在不需要重启的情况下运行Windows和其他操作系统
- VMware ESXi:这是VMware的企业级裸机虚拟化平台,专为服务器设计
它直接在硬件上运行,无需额外的操作系统支持,提供了高效、稳定的虚拟化环境
ESXi支持大规模的虚拟化部署,是数据中心和云环境的核心组件
- VMware vSphere:vSphere是VMware的企业级虚拟化解决方案,它基于ESXi构建,提供了全面的虚拟化、管理、自动化和安全功能
vSphere不仅支持服务器虚拟化,还支持存储虚拟化、网络虚拟化以及云管理,是构建私有云和混合云的关键技术
- VMware Player:这是一个免费的虚拟化软件,允许用户运行由VMware Workstation、VMware Fusion或VMware ESXi创建的虚拟机
它适用于需要快速部署和测试虚拟机的用户,但功能相对有限
二、选择最适合的版本 在选择VMware版本时,我们需要考虑多个因素,包括应用场景、性能需求、管理复杂度以及预算等
以下是对各个版本的详细分析和推荐
1. VMware Workstation/Fusion 适用场景:开发人员、测试人员、需要多操作系统的个人用户
优势: - 全面的操作系统支持:可以运行几乎所有主流操作系统,包括Windows、Linux、macOS等
- 高性能:优化了虚拟化引擎,提供了接近原生系统的性能体验
- 丰富的功能:支持虚拟网络、虚拟硬盘、USB设备直通等高级功能
易用性:用户界面友好,易于学习和使用
推荐理由:对于需要频繁切换操作系统的开发人员和测试人员来说,Workstation/Fusion提供了高效、便捷的虚拟化解决方案
它不仅能够满足日常的开发和测试需求,还能够用于演示、培训等多种场景
2. VMware ESXi 适用场景:企业级服务器虚拟化、数据中心、云环境
优势: - 高效稳定:直接在硬件上运行,无需额外的操作系统支持,降低了资源消耗和故障率
- 大规模部署:支持大规模虚拟化部署,可以轻松管理数百台甚至数千台虚拟机
- 强大的管理功能:通过vCenter Server实现集中管理和监控,支持自动化、高可用性和安全等功能
- 广泛的硬件支持:支持多种品牌和型号的服务器硬件,降低了硬件兼容性风险
推荐理由:对于需要构建高效、稳定的企业级虚拟化环境的数据中心和云服务商来说,ESXi是首选的虚拟化平台
它不仅能够提供高性能的虚拟化服务,还能够通过vCenter Server实现智能化的管理和监控,降低了运维成本
3. VMware vSphere 适用场景:企业级虚拟化解决方案、私有云、混合云
优势: - 全面的虚拟化能力:不仅支持服务器虚拟化,还支持存储虚拟化、网络虚拟化以及云管理
- 高度的可扩展性:支持从单个服务器到大型数据中心的虚拟化部署,满足不同规模的需求
- 智能管理:通过vCenter Server提供全面的管理和监控功能,支持自动化、高可用性和安全等功能
- 无缝集成:与VMware的其他产品(如VMware NSX、VMware vSAN等)无缝集成,构建了完整的虚拟化生态系统
推荐理由:对于需要构建私有云或混合云的企业来说,vSphere提供了全面的虚拟化解决方案
它不仅能够实现高效的服务器虚拟化,还能够通过智能管理和监控功能降低运维成本,提升业务连续性
此外,vSphere还与VMware的其他产品无缝集成,构建了完整的虚拟化生态系统,为企业提供了更加灵活、可扩展的云服务
4. VMware Player 适用场景:需要快速部署和测试虚拟机的个人用户、小型团队
优势: 免费使用:无需支付任何费用即可使用
易用性:用户界面简洁明了,易于学习和使用
- 基本的虚拟化功能:支持虚拟网络、虚拟硬盘等基本功能
推荐理由:对于需要快速部署和测试虚拟机的个人用户和小型团队来说,Player是一个不错的选择
它虽然功能相对有限,但足以满足基本的虚拟化需求,并且免费使用降低了成本
三、总结 综上所述,VMware的各个版本各有千秋,适用于不同的应用场景
在选择时,我们需要根据自己的实际需求进行权衡和选择
对于开发人员和测试人员来说,Workstation/Fusion提供了高效、便捷的虚拟化解决方案;对于需要构建企业级虚拟化环境的数据中心和云服务商来说,ESXi和vSphere是首选的虚拟化平台;而对于需要快速部署和测试虚拟机的个人用户和小型团队来说,Player则是一个经济实惠的选择
希望本文能够帮助您更好地了解VMware的各个版本,并为您的选择提供有价值的参考
无论您选择哪个版本,VMware都将为您提供高效、稳定、可扩展的虚拟化解决方案,助力您的业务发展和创新